Transaction 33dd970bf5f93356ee2d6c17be61a512e61642b778b0e9422efbcadb4d71dd16

1 Input
2 Outputs
  • 33dd970bf5f93356ee2d6c17be61a512e61642b778b0e9422efbcadb4d71dd16:0
  • value  26386409
    address  3F329g7sRndF2qsytHMTcgVb9xCtrDT85v
  • 33dd970bf5f93356ee2d6c17be61a512e61642b778b0e9422efbcadb4d71dd16:1
  • value  2174489787
    address  1CUkjmbMubnbUXTmxRgAKqGxA313Phfwto